Can Ground News Reliable? Examining Accuracy & Perspective

Ground News tries to offer a new approach to news consumption by aggregating reporting from multiple sources and displaying them on a map, allowing users to easily compare coverage. However, questions arise regarding its trustworthiness. While Ground News doesn't actively create original journalism, its curation process and algorithmic sorting of news could lead to inherent biases. The platform identifies news sources based on their perceived ideological leanings, which, while intended to promote transparency, can sometimes be misinterpreted as judgmental or oversimplified. Ultimately, assessing Ground News's validity requires users to be critically conscious of its methodology and enrich it with independent fact-checking and exposure to a wide range of news outlets.

Reviewing Ground News Service

Ground News provides a unique perspective to news consumption, focusing on media diversity and perspective detection. Ground's core mechanism displays aggregating news stories from a vast collection of outlets, ranging from well-known corporations to independent publications. Viewers can easily compare how different publications are handling the same event, revealing potential biases or conflicting viewpoints. The user experience is generally intuitive, with a map-based view highlighting news coverage across the globe, and advanced filtering options to personalize the news feed depending on chosen interests and locations. Additionally, the “bias meter” function provides a quick assessment of each source's possible political leanings, though this might be considered as a reference rather than an definitive measure.

Ground News – Displaying News From Multiple Side

Tired of feeling like your information is filtered through a single lens? Ground News strives to tackle that problem by compiling stories from a wide range of news sources, categorizing them by political leanings. Users can easily compare how different outlets cover the identical events, observing narratives from progressive to right-leaning to moderate sources. This allows a more complete view of intricate issues and promotes a more critical perspective to consuming information. It's created to help you form your own opinions rather than relying solely on a single source.

Analyzing GN versus Traditional Media

The changing media sphere has generated considerable debate surrounding the roles of platforms like Ground News and traditional news organizations. While traditional media typically relies on a filtered selection of stories and a limited range of perspectives, Ground News aims to provide a more extensive view by aggregating reporting from a varied array of sources, across the viewpoint spectrum. This approach permits users to assess stories with multiple angles, possibly fostering a more detailed understanding of current events. However, questions remain regarding the risk for perspective in Ground News's source selection and the difficulties of verifying the correctness of data from so many different outlets. Ultimately, both GN and traditional media have advantages and drawbacks, and savvy consumers should utilize with both carefully to form their own judgments and perceptions.
